Tyson Ringinger Strikes Again!

This Time, Two C-130s Over California's Channel Islands

(Any reason to publish Tyson's amazing photographic work is good enough for us. Here's the note he sent along with these latest photos --ed.)

With just over 4 months of preparation invested, I was fortunate to fly with the 146th Channel Islands Air National Guard for a photo shoot consisting of two C-130's including one of two brand new C-130J models stationed there.  We spent about an hour and a half flying over the Channel Islands off the Southern California Coastline last Tuesday.


 
Just over 15 years ago I remember watching the formation of about 14 C-130's fly over the house as they left Van Nuys for their new home at Point Mugu.  Little did I know I would have the opportunity of flying with them over my old stomping grounds.  An incredible experience resulting in some decent pics!
